Ingredients for Easy Oat Bread Recipe
-
2 cups all-purpose flour
-
1 cup whole wheat flour
-
1 cup old-fashioned rolled oats (plus 2 tbsp for topping)
-
2 tbsp honey or brown sugar
-
2 tbsp olive oil or melted butter
-
2 tsp instant yeast
-
1 ½ tsp salt
-
1 ¼ cups warm water (110°F / 43°C)
-
¼ cup warm milk
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Dough
In a large mixing bowl, combine the warm water, warm milk, honey, and yeast. Let it sit for about 5–7 minutes until foamy. This ensures the yeast is activated.
Step 2: Add Dry Ingredients
Stir in the olive oil, oats, whole wheat flour, and salt. Gradually add the all-purpose flour until a soft dough forms.
Step 3: Knead the Dough
Transfer the dough to a lightly floured surface and knead for 8–10 minutes until smooth and elastic. If you prefer, you can use a stand mixer with a dough hook.
Step 4: First Rise
Place the dough in a lightly oiled bowl, cover with a clean kitchen towel, and let it rise in a warm spot for 1–1.5 hours, or until doubled in size.
Step 5: Shape and Second Rise
Punch down the dough, shape it into a loaf, and place it into a greased loaf pan. Sprinkle oats on top for a rustic finish. Cover and let it rise again for 30–40 minutes.
Step 6: Bake

👉 Join NowPrehe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Bake the bread for 30–35 minutes, or until golden brown and the loaf sounds hollow when tapped on the bottom.
Step 7: Cool and Enjoy
Remove from the pan and let it cool on a wire rack before slicing. Serve with butter, jam, or your favorite spread.

Tips for Success
-
Make sure your water is warm, not hot, to avoid killing the yeast.
-
For a softer crust, brush the top with melted butter right after baking.
-
Want extra flavor? Add seeds like sunflower, flax, or pumpkin seeds to the dough.
